Auto Parts Stores Dartmouth

NDR Auto Solutions

Address
40 Thornhill Dr
Suite #9-10
Place
B3B 1S1 Dartmouth

Description

NDR Auto Solutions can be found at 40 Thornhill Dr . The following is offered: Auto Parts Stores - In Dartmouth there are 7 other Auto Parts Stores.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Auto Parts Stores

Map 40 Thornhill Dr